The 2024 New Jersey Democratic presidential primary will take place on June 4, 2024, as part of the Democratic Party primaries for the 2024 presidential election. 146 delegates to the Democratic National Convention will be allocated to presidential candidates.[1]

Incumbent President Joe Biden announced on April 25, 2023, his bid for a second term.[2]
